{"data":{"id":"us/25-cfr-1000.705","jurisdiction":"us","citation":"25 CFR 1000.705","heading":"What is a Tribal share?","body":"A Tribal share is the portion of all funds and resources determined for a particular Tribe (or Tribes within a Consortium) that support any program within BIA, BIE, BTFA, or the Office of the Assistant Secretary for Indian Affairs and are not required by the Secretary for the performance of an inherent Federal function as described in §§ 1000.685 through 1000.695.","path":["Title 25—Indians","CHAPTER VI—OFFICE OF THE ASSISTANT SECRETARY, INDIAN AFFAIRS, DEPARTMENT OF THE INTERIOR","PART 1000—ANNUAL FUNDING AGREEMENTS UNDER THE TRIBAL SELF-GOVERNMENT ACT AMENDMENTS TO THE INDIAN SELF-DETERMINATION AND EDUCATION ACT","Subpart F—Funding Agreements for BIA Programs"],"source_url":"https://www.ecfr.gov/api/versioner/v1/full/2026-08-25/title-25.xml","current_through":"2026-08-25","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-08-27T02:24:59Z","sha256":"0f7fc031cc68346dd84ae0d1ed23167f11b43907f41bf5cd326dd7519b883cd6","source_id":"us-cfr","stale":true,"prev":"us/25-cfr-1000.700","next":"us/25-cfr-1000.710"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
